Gary Trent Jr.'s struggles can no longer be considered an early-season slump. He's been just flat-out bad for the Milwaukee Bucks. The wing, once upon a time pegged as one of the best bargain pickups in all of NBA Free Agency, has been a ghost for the Bucks, even with all of the injuries. It's gotten hard to ignore on a nightly basis.
Trent's struggles keep plaguing the Bucks
This season, Trent is averaging 9.8 points, 1.3 rebounds, and 0.9 steals per matchup while burying 38.6 percent of his shots. Despite averaging two more minutes per game this season, all of those numbers are down compared to his 2024-25 numbers.
